The mixed number 19 100/625 written as an improper fraction is 11975/625
To turn the mixed number 19 100/625 into an improper fraction, use these simple steps:
First, multiply the whole number by the denominator of the fractional part: 19 × 625 = 11875.
After that, add the result to the numerator of the fractional part: 11875 + 100 = 11975.
Next, Write the sum of the previous step on the original denominator: 11975/625.
This means that 19 100/625, as an improper fraction, equals 11975/625.
